Geeks•ms
Todo lo que los geeks de Windows y .Net tienen que contar
Juega a la Cura, código de registro: laresistencia

Como extraer la información del CRM.

valorado por 0 usuarios
Este artículo tiene 3 Respuestas | 1 Seguidor

Contribuyente Top 500
Hombre
Envíos: 4
Puntos: 80
Bernal Enviado: 24/5/2007 23:56

Hola,

 Un cliente necesita que se le extraiga la información de CRM, esto significa toda la información referente a Clientes Ponteciales, Contactos y todas las actividades asociadas a estas entidades. Yo se que puedo usar la exportación a Excel, la pregunta es, existe algún tool para extraer la información directamente de la base de datos? y si es posible extraer las actividades asociadas?

 Saludos,

 BMS

  • | Puntos de post: 50
Contribuyente Top 500
Hombre
Envíos: 11
Puntos: 178

Hola,

 si necesitas mostrar los datos de la bbdd desde una aplicacion , la puedes hacer utilizando vs.net u otras herrameintas de desarrollo, la conexion es la misma como si te coenctaras a un servidor Sql Server. Ahroa el manejo de ella en realidad depende mucho de la informacion que quieras. por ejemplo .. si necesitas tener las actividades relacionadas a una cuenta tiene que hacer unos joins para poder tenerla, si no tienes claro todas las relaciones bueno visita esta pagina http://<servidor crm>/sdk/list.aspx , aca te dice todo lo que necesitas para hcer los joins.

 

Salu2 Big Smile 

 

PD : siempre me olvido de logearme .. disculpas del caso Embarrassed

Salu2. Atilin
  • | Puntos de post: 5
Contribuyente Top 50
Hombre
Envíos: 329
Puntos: 9,100

Hola Bernal,

Como te dice Atilin puedes utilizar una aplicación hecha en .NET o cualquier otra tecnología capaz de conectarse a una base de datos para extraer la información. En la bbdd <Nombre_Organización>_MSCRM tienes una serie de vistas que te van a facilitar la vida a la hora de extraer los datos, ya que esas vistas abstraen ciertos detalles de la implementación de la bbdd del CRM. Las vistas tienen el nombre de esquema de la entidad en cuestion, así Clientes Potenciales es la vista Leads, Contactos es Contacts y Actividades Activities. Si necesitas hacer joins entre estas tablas no tienes más que hacer joins por los campos clave correspondientes.

Adicionalmente hay otras vistas, las vistas filtradas, que se llaman igual que las anteriores pero con el prefijo Filtered. Estas vistas realizan la misma tarea que las anteriores pero filtrando los datos que muestran en función de los roles de seguridad de los usuarios. Es decir, si utilizas un usuario al que sus permisos sólo le permiten ver sus contactos en el CRM en la vista FilteredContact sólo aparecerán sus contactos.

Te dejo un enlace a los esquemas de las BBDD del CRM por si te srive de ayuda, y a información sobre las BBDD en el SDK . Y utiliza también la dirección de tu propio servidor que te comenta Atilin para poder enterarte mejor de los esquemas de las entidades y sus relaciones.

Un saludo

Página 1 de 1 (3 elementos) | RSS
Juega a la Cura, código de registro: laresistencia